Classic British Girl Names: Timeless Elegance

Classic British names exude grace and history. Names like Eleanor, Margaret, and Vivian have graced British society for centuries and remain beloved choices for their sophistication and enduring appeal. Diana—linked to both the Roman goddess and royal figures—brings a touch of regal charm, while Celia offers a sweet, timeless simplicity.

Popular Modern British Girl Names You’ll Love

In recent years, British girl names have evolved to reflect modern values—bold, borrow from global influences, and remain accessible. Names like Mila, Lila, and Aria have surged in popularity, celebrated for their fresh sound and strong presence. Others like Isla, Hazel, and Robin (though traditionally unisex, often used for girls in creative communities) blend tradition and innovation with ease.

The trend toward understated individuality has also seen regional names gain traction—such as Bean, a playful yet uncommon name inspired by nature, and Elowen, a Cornish name meaning “elm tree,” symbolizing strength and natural beauty.
